Navigating health insurance costs can be daunting, but with the right strategies, you can effectively save on health insurance while securing essential coverage for yourself and your family.

Evaluate Your Coverage Needs

Start by assessing your current healthcare needs and usage patterns. How to save on health insurance? Consider factors like doctor visits, prescription medications, and any ongoing medical conditions to determine the level of coverage that best fits your situation.

Compare Plans and Providers

Don't settle for the first health insurance plan you find. How to save on health insurance? Compare plans from different insurers, focusing on premiums, deductibles, copays, and network coverage. This comparison can help you find a plan that offers the most value for your healthcare dollars.

Utilize Health Savings Accounts (HSAs)

HSAs offer a tax-advantaged way to save for medical expenses. How to save on health insurance? Contributions to an HSA are tax-deductible, and the funds can be used tax-free for qualified medical expenses, including deductibles and copayments, helping you save money on out-of-pocket costs.

Consider Telehealth Options

Telemedicine services can provide convenient and cost-effective healthcare access. How to save on health insurance? Some insurance plans offer lower premiums or reduced copays for telehealth visits, making it a practical choice for non-emergency medical care.

Opt for Generic Medications

Switching to generic drugs whenever possible can significantly reduce prescription costs. How to save on health insurance? Generic medications are equally effective as brand-name drugs but are typically much more affordable, allowing you to stretch your healthcare budget further.

Take Advantage of Wellness Programs

Many insurers offer wellness programs and incentives for maintaining a healthy lifestyle. How to save on health insurance? Participating in these programs can lead to lower premiums or discounts on healthcare services, helping you save money while promoting your well-being.
